五、阅读理解(10题)51.Advertisementcanbethoughtof"asthemeansofmakingknowninordertobuyorsellgoodsorservices".Advertisementaimstoincreasepeople'sawarenessandarouseinterest.Ittriestoinform.andtopersuade.Themediaareallusedtospreadthemessage.Thepressoffersafairlycheapmethod,andmagazinesareusedtoreachspecialsectionsofthemarket.Thecinemaandcommercialradioareusefulforlocalmarket.Television,althoughmoreexpensive,canbeveryeffective.Publicnoticesarefairlycheapandmorepermanentintheirpowerofattraction.Otherwaysofincreasingconsumers'interestarethroughexhibitionsandtradefairsaswellasdirectmailadvertisement.

TherecanbenodoubtthatthegrowthinadvertisementisoneofthemoststrikingfeaturesoftheWesternWorldinthiscentury.Manybusinessessuchasthosehandlingfrozenfoods,liquor,tobaccoandmedicineshavebeenbuiltuplargelybyadvertisement.

Wemightaskwhetherthecostofadvertisementispaidforbytheproducersorbythecustomers.Sinceeveryadvertisementformspartofthecostofproduction,whichhastobecoveredbythesellingprice,itisthecustomerswhopayforadvertisement.However,iflargescaleadvertisementleadstoincreaseddemand,productioncostsarereduced,andthecustomerspayless.

Itisdifficulttomeasureexactlytheinfluenceofadvertisementonincreasingdemand.Whenthemarketisshrinking,advertisementmaypreventabiggerfallinsalesthanwouldoccurwithoutitssupport.Whatisclearisthatbusinessmenwouldnotpaylargesumsforadvertisementiftheywerenotconvincedofitsvaluetothem.

57.Haveyoueverdreamedoftravelinginspace?Itwasimpossibleahundredyearsago,norwasit50yearsago.WiththecomingoftheSpaceAge,man’sdreamofvisitingthemoonhascometrue.

Thejourneytothemoonhasbeenthefirststeptowardsfutureexplorationsinspace.ThedistancebetweenthemoonandtheEarthisveryshortindeedwhencomparedwiththedistancesbetweenEarthandtheotherplanets.Mars,thenearestplanettoEarthisofmilesaway!Travelingtotheplanetsortravelsbetweenplanetswillbeman’snextaim.Suchtravelswillbemoredifficultthanthetriptothemoonandcertainlymoreexciting.

Recently,twoAmericanunmannedspacecraft,Vikings1and2,landedonMarsinanattempttodiscoverwhetherthatplanethadanylifeonit.SofarthepresenceoflifeonMarshasneitherbeenprovednorruledout.Russianspace-probeshavediscoveredthatthesurfaceofVenusissohotthatitisalmostcertainthatthereisnolifethere.AlsotheatmosphereofVenusisextremely,denseandthepressureisnearlyahundredtimesgreaterthanthepressureoftheEarth’satmosphere.

Scientistsbelievethatinthefuture,spacestationscanbebuiltinspace.Thesestationscanactasstop-overpointsinspace.Spacecraftcanrefuelatthesestationsandgettheirsupplyofair,foodandwater.

Spaceshipsofthefuturewillbebiggerandfaster.Theywillbeabletocarrypassengersfortripstothemoonorplanets.

ManmayinthefuturefindplanetswhichhavethesameconditionsasthosewehaveonEarth,andmakethemhishome.Howeversuchapossibilityisstillinthedistantfuture.Atthesametime,ManshouldrealizethattheEarthwillbehisonlyhomeforalongtimeandbegintovalueandcareforit.

59.PassageFourThereismuchDiscussiontodayaboutwhethereconomicgrowthisDesirable.Atanearlierperiod,ourDesireformaterialwealthmayhaveBeenjustified.Now,however,thisDesireformorethanweneediscausingseriousproblems.Eventhoughwehavegoodintentions,wemaybeproducingtoomuch,toofast.

ThosewhocriticizeeconomicgrowtharguethatwemustslowDown.TheyBelievethatsoci—etyisapproachingcertainlimitsongrowth.Theseincludethefixedsupplyofnaturalresources,thepossiblenegativeeffectsofindustryonthenaturalenvironment,andthecontinuingincreaseintheworld’spopulation.Associetyreachestheselimits,economicgrowthCannolongercon-tinue.andthequalityoflifewillDecrease.

Peoplewhowantmoreeconomicgrowth,ontheotherhand,arguethatevenatthepresentgrowthratetherearestillmanypoorpeopleintheworld.Theseproponentsofeconomicgrowthbelievethatonlymoregrowthcallcreatethecapitalneededtoimprovethequalityoflifeintheworld.Furthermore.theyarguethatonlycontinuedgrowthCanprovidethefinancialresourcesrequiredtoprotectournaturalsurroudingsfromindustrialization.

ThisDebateovertheDesirabilityofcontinuedeconomicgrowthisofvitalimportancetobusinessandindustry.Ifthosewhoargueagainsteconomicgrowtharecorrect,theproblemsthevmentioncannotBeignored.Tofindasolution,economistsandtheBusinesscommunitymustDayattentiontotheseproblemsandcontinueDiscussingthemwithoneanother.
